Understanding Medicare:
Medicare is a government medical insurance program mainly for people aged 65 and older, although it likewise covers particular younger people with disabilities. It includes numerous parts, each attending to various aspects of health care insurance coverage.

Medicare Part A provides protection for inpatient health center care, competent nursing center care, hospice care, and some home health care solutions. Medicare Part B covers clinical solutions such as physician visits, outpatient care, precautionary solutions, and sturdy clinical equipment.

Medicare Part C, likewise referred to as Medicare Advantage, supplies a different way to receive Medicare benefits with personal insurer accepted by Medicare. These strategies often include additional benefits beyond Original Medicare, such as prescription medication protection and oral or vision treatment.

Medicare Part D is prescription medicine insurance coverage, which can be included in Original Medicare or consisted of in a Medicare Advantage strategy.

Medicare Supplement Plans:
Medicare Supplement Plans, additionally called Medigap, are added insurance plans supplied by private companies to cover expenses not covered by Original Medicare, such as copayments, coinsurance, and deductibles. These strategies help fill up the spaces in Medicare coverage, providing peace of mind and economic safety for Wisconsin seniors.
